在现代 Linux 系统中,网络安全至关重要。对于 CentOS 用户来说,firewalld 是默认的动态防火墙管理工具,它比传统的...
在搭建自己的DNS服务器时,CentOS DNS配置是许多系统管理员必须掌握的基础技能。本文将从零开始,详细讲解如何在CentOS系统中...
在Java编程中,长整型数组(long array)是一种用于存储多个long类型数据的容器。对于初学者来说,理解如何声明、初始化和使用...
在Rust编程语言中,#![no_std] 是一个非常重要的属性,尤其在 Rust嵌入式开发 和 Rust裸机编程 领域。本文将从零开始...
在当今万物互联的时代,物联网网关扮演着连接终端设备与云平台的关键角色。而RockyLinux作为一款企业级、稳定可靠的Linux发行版,...
在 Rust 编程 中,处理集合(如数组、向量、字符串等)时经常需要对数据进行筛选、跳过或截取。其中,skip 是一个非常实用的 迭代器...
在日常的 Linux 系统管理或开发工作中,我们经常需要在本地计算机与远程服务器之间传输文件。如果你使用的是 Debian 系统,那么...
在计算机科学和图论中,平面图(Planar Graph)是一类非常重要的图结构。所谓平面图,是指可以画在平面上且边不相交的图。判断一个图...
在 Go 语言中,sync.Pool 是一个非常实用的并发安全对象池,用于缓存和复用临时对象,从而减少垃圾回收(GC)的压力。然而,很多...
在使用 Ubuntu 或其他 Linux 系统时,你是否曾好奇:为什么新建的文件和目录拥有特定的默认权限?这背后其实是由一个叫 权限掩码...
在学习编程和算法的过程中,Rust算法复杂度分析 是一个绕不开的重要话题。无论你是刚接触 Rust 的新手,还是希望提升代码性能的开发者...
在当今快速发展的IT环境中,Ubuntu扩展性设计已成为构建稳定、高效和灵活系统的关键。无论你是刚接触Linux的新手,还是希望优化现有...
在 Java 编程中,TreeSet 是一个非常实用的集合类,它属于 Java 集合框架 的一部分。如果你需要一个自动排序、无重复元素的...
在C++开发中,预处理器是一个强大但常被忽视的工具。虽然现代C++提倡使用const、constexpr和模板等更安全的机制,但在某些场...
在学习算法的过程中,插入排序是一个非常基础但又极具教学意义的排序方法。本文将带你从零开始,用Go语言实现插入排序,并深入分析其时间复杂度...